Experience
2023 — Now
2023 — Now
• Work on the Acuity Scheduling frontsite and the admin web application
2021 — 2023
2021 — 2023
• Improve the customer experience on the Client scheduling page (CSP) of the Acuity Scheduling product.
• Use feature flags to develop experimental functionality in the product to support A/B testing and
contribute in taking better product decisions.
• Developed client feedback modal regarding the new CSP to collect user feedback and send it to a slack channel using a webhook.
• Fixed accessibility issues on the Acuity Scheduling product website and CSP.
• Built the Scheduling admin web application dashboard UI which improved trials to subscriptions rate by 12%
2021 — 2021
2021 — 2021
Tysons Corner, Virginia, United States
• Migrated an entire application from JavaScript to TypeScript
• Created documentation to share product specific knowledge and UI workflows with frontend engineers across the company.
• Tech Stack: Keycloak IAM, Apache FreeMarker, TypeScript, Vue, VueX, Vuetify, Rollup, Webpack, Figma, Confluence.
2019 — 2021
2019 — 2021
Washington D.C. Metro Area
• Develop user interface and functionality for QOMPLX:OS platform (Universe) to support core user interactions and account & identity access management.
• Migrated application styling framework from Vue-material to Vuetify resulted in writing less custom styles, less redundant class names and reducing build size by ~20% .
• Developed and maintain UI component libraries (private NPM packages) with ~25 components which are used in several products of QOMPLX:OS.
• Built and shipped UI of multiple products (~4) related to the Cyber and Insurance industry within a tight deadline of 45-60 days.
• Built an internal product to bring design, documentation, development, and testing of UI components into a unified platform using Storybook. This product saved ~$700 per month for the company by not using a paid tool like Knapsack.
• Improved performance of the Keycloak IAM templates by ~75% using techniques like lazy loading, minifying & bundling files, caching following metrics like web core vitals with Lighthouse.
• Built a UI starter template with all the essential packages, linters, Webpack, unit & e2e test configurations including sample tests. This template helped new hires in understanding the front-end tech stack used here and also to quickly spin up a front-end for any new product.
• Serve as a member on the interview panel for Front End Engineer role and so far interviewed ~30 candidates.
• Tech Stack: SCSS, JavaScript, Vue, Vuetify, Rollup, Webpack, Jest, Cypress, Scala, PostgreSQL, Docker, Figma, Atlassian Suite and GitLab.
2017 — 2018
2017 — 2018
Cincinnati Area, KY
• Architected and built the entire application UI with over ~100 components and several thousands of lines of code as a solo Front-end
engineer.
• Refactored source code down to 35% of its original size for an entire application using techniques like DRY, KISS, lazy loading, bundling &
minifying fles, etc.
• Utilized RxJS library to load data asynchronously and perform data operations on the fly which boosted application performance by ~15%.
• Optimized the application for speed and scalability with page load times less than ~2 seconds by deeply analyzing the web core vitals.
• Fixed bugs and memory leaks with periodic code reviews among peers following the agile methodology which resulted in ~55% boost in
performance on mobile devices.
• Tech Stack: CSS, TypeScript, RxJS, Angular 2-6, Jasmine, Karma, Laravel, MySQL, Docker, AWS, Adobe Creative Suite and GitLab.
Education
University of Cincinnati
Master's degree
2016 — 2019
Sreenidi Institute of Science &Technology
Bachelor of Technology (B.Tech.)
2012 — 2016